Maryville School Board discusses calendars, makes policy changes, adds staff and sets pre-school fees

The Maryville Board of Education met last week. Maryville Superintendent Becky Albrecht says discussion of the school calendar was brought up due to inclement weather this year.

"In old business we discussed school calendars, both this year's calendar and make-up days.  Today we missed 9 days of schools that we have to make-up and we discussed a plan for that.  And then we also went into next year's calendar.  We had a final reading of it, made a motion.  It was voted on and approved by the board to set the calendar for next year."

Albrecht says other items on the agenda included policy revisions, staffing, and 2019/20 preschool fees.

"We had two policy revisions. They involved acceleration of students and also background checks that we approved.  We added two teaching positions - a full-time para that will act as a substitute, and also a position for a high school math instructor. We also set our preschool fees.  We set the fees in the Early Childhood Center at $375 a month and that will be 9 months of billing."
